iKeepm

iKeepm is a cross-platform note taking and organization app that allows users to take notes, manage tasks, save web content, annotate PDFs and sync data across devices. It offers features like tags, notebooks, to-do lists, reminders and more to help users stay organized.

AssetManage

AssetManage is an asset tracking and inventory management software designed for businesses to catalog, track, and manage physical assets. It allows users to easily find and audit assets, log assets with barcode scanning, automate asset requests and check-outs, generate reports, and optimize asset allocation.
